Touring cycling in Tirana offers routes through diverse landscapes, from urban green spaces to mountainous terrain. The region features access to significant mountain ranges like Dajti Mountain National Park, along with picturesque lakes such as Lake Bovilla and various canyons. Rolling hills and wide river plains characterize the countryside surrounding the city, providing varied elevations and scenic views. Urban routes often incorporate landmarks like Skanderbeg Square and the Grand Park of Tirana.

Best touring cycling routes in Tirana

  • The most popular touring cycling route is Krabë Pass – Pyramid of Tirana loop from Stacioni i Ri i Trenit në Tiranë, a 60.3 miles (97.1 km) trail that takes 6 hours 42 minutes to complete. This route connects a mountain pass with a prominent city landmark.
  • Another top favourite among local touring cyclists is Bunker in Rinia Park – Cycle Path by the Lake loop from Tirana, an easy 7.1 miles (11.5 km) path. This route explores urban green spaces and a cycle path alongside a lake.
  • Local touring cyclists also love the Pyramid of Tirana – Skanderbeg Square loop from Stacioni i Ri i Trenit në Tiranë, a 44.2 miles (71.2 km) trail leading through central city landmarks, often completed in about 4 hours 43 minutes.

Although the Bunk'art 2 Museum is located in the heart of Tirana's city center, the existence of the former nuclear fallout shelter was long a closely guarded secret. Dictator Hoxha himself ordered its construction in 1981, but he didn't live to see its completion five years later. The underground bunker was so secret that the Albanian population didn't even learn of its existence until 2015, even though it's located directly beneath the streets of the city center.

Enver Hoxha resided here during the socialist era. The house is located in a part of the city that was sealed off from the public. Currently, the house is not open to the public.

Frequently Asked Questions

How many touring cycling routes are available in Tirana?

Tirana offers over 20 touring cycling routes, catering to various skill levels. You'll find a mix of easy, moderate, and difficult trails to explore the region's diverse landscapes.

What kind of landscapes can I expect to see on touring cycling routes around Tirana?

Touring cycling in Tirana allows you to experience a wide range of landscapes. Routes traverse mountainous terrain, including areas near Dajti Mountain, picturesque lakes like Lake Bovilla, and scenic canyons. You'll also find rolling hills, quiet countryside, and urban green spaces within the city itself.

Are there touring cycling routes suitable for beginners or families in Tirana?

Yes, Tirana has several easy touring cycling routes perfect for beginners and families. For example, the Bunker in Rinia Park – Cycle Path by the Lake loop from Tirana is an easy 7.1-mile (11.5 km) path that explores urban green spaces and a lakeside cycle path. The region's rolling hills and quieter roads also offer gentle options.

Are there challenging touring cycling routes for experienced cyclists?

Absolutely. Tirana's mountainous surroundings provide plenty of challenging routes for experienced touring cyclists. Trails like the Krabë Pass – Pyramid of Tirana loop from Stacioni i Ri i Trenit në Tiranë cover significant distances and elevations, offering a demanding ride through varied terrain. Another challenging option is the View of Lake Bovilla – Droja River Canyon Road loop from Stacioni i Ri i Trenit në Tiranë, which features over 1200 meters of elevation gain.

What natural attractions can I discover while touring cycling near Tirana?

Many touring cycling routes offer access to stunning natural attractions. You can find routes that pass by the dramatic Cyclops' Eye Waterfall or the serene Shëngjergj Waterfall. The region also features the impressive Mount Dajt National Park and the intriguing Pellumbas Cave.

Are there historical or cultural landmarks accessible by touring bike in Tirana?

Yes, touring cycling routes in Tirana often integrate historical and cultural sites. Within the city, you can cycle past landmarks like the Pyramid of Tirana and Skanderbeg Square. Routes like the View of Petrela Castle loop from Tirana take you to historic castles, while others might lead to traditional villages, offering a glimpse into authentic Albanian culture.

Can I find touring cycling routes that are circular?

Many touring cycling routes in Tirana are designed as loops, allowing you to start and end at the same point. Examples include the popular Pyramid of Tirana – Skanderbeg Square loop from Stacioni i Ri i Trenit në Tiranë, which takes you through central city landmarks, and the Spring – Stone Water Fountain loop from Tirana, offering a more natural experience.

What is the best season for touring cycling in Tirana?

The best seasons for touring cycling in Tirana are generally spring and autumn. During these times, the weather is mild and pleasant, ideal for longer rides. Summers can be hot, especially in the midday sun, while winters can bring colder temperatures and occasional rain, particularly in higher elevations.

Are there options for public transport to reach touring cycling starting points?

Yes, Tirana has a developing public transport network. For routes starting within the city, local buses can often get you close to urban green spaces like the Grand Park. For destinations like Dajti Mountain, the Dajti Ekspres cable car offers a unique way to access higher elevations, though you'd need to check their bike transport policies.

Where can I find parking near touring cycling routes in Tirana?

Parking availability varies depending on the starting point of your chosen route. Within Tirana, public parking garages and street parking (often paid) are available near central landmarks and parks. For routes further afield, you may find designated parking areas near trailheads or in nearby villages, though these can be less formal.

Are there places to stop for refreshments or accommodation along touring cycling routes?

Many touring cycling routes, especially those passing through villages or near popular attractions, offer opportunities for refreshments. You'll find cafes and small restaurants in towns and sometimes along scenic roads. For longer tours, family-run guesthouses in traditional villages provide authentic accommodation options and local cuisine.
